Making Together: Paper Weaving

Inspired by AMFA’s installation Nathalie Miebach: Under a Restless Sky, this workshop invites families to explore rhythm, structure, and storytelling through 3-D paper weaving. Participants will experiment with color, pattern, and sculptural form as they build layered weavings that echo the movement of weather and wind. Along the way, kids and adults will discover how weaving can transform simple materials into dynamic, sculptural artworks. Making Together offers families an opportunity to come together and create.
